Emil Frey, born on October twenty-fourth, eighteen thirty-eight, was a prominent Swiss politician and diplomat whose influence extended beyond the borders of Switzerland. His career was marked by a commitment to public service and a dedication to the principles of democracy.

During the American Civil War, Frey served valiantly as a soldier in the Union Army, showcasing his courage and dedication to the cause of freedom. This experience abroad enriched his perspective and informed his later political endeavors.

Frey's political career in Switzerland was distinguished by his tenure as a member of the Swiss Federal Council from eighteen ninety to eighteen ninety-seven. His leadership culminated in his role as President of the Swiss Confederation in eighteen ninety-four, a position that allowed him to shape national policy and contribute to the development of modern Switzerland.

In addition to his political achievements, Frey was also a journalist, using his writing to advocate for social and political issues. His multifaceted career reflects a life dedicated to service, leadership, and the pursuit of justice.
